The standard enthalpy change for this reaction is -65.3 kJ/mol at 298 K.
Si(s) + C(s,graphite)SiC(s)
A,H° = -65.3 kJ/mol
Calculate the standard enthalpy change for the reaction
SiC(s)→ Si(s) + C(s,graphite)
at 298 K.
kJ/mol
